People Search

Jeremy Cavenaugh

All public info

Like other search engines (Google or Bing) Radaris collects information from public sources.

Possible relatives

Social Media with Jeremy Cavenaugh

Linkedin

Jeremy Cavanagh
Locality:
London, United Kingdom
Summary:
Sustainable Energy Specialist
Experience:
Specialist (Renewables & Environment industry): Clean Energy,  (May 2007-Present) Sustainable Energy Systems. Specialise in clean energy and how it interfaces, technically and economically, with what society wants to do. Projects include: Major research project on a novel a...